My Employers nominated charity this year is the British Heart Foundation.  The Liberata Summer of Love (Your Heart) campaign will run through the summer to encourage us to get more active, have fun, and raise money for a good cause, all at the same time.

 

Liberata Newport will be undertaking lots of challenges and activities to raise money and promote a healthy lifestyle, from June through to the end of September.

 

In addition to raising money for the British Heart Foundation, each Liberata office has the opportunity to try and win £5,000 which will be donated to local charities, so please help us in our bid to win.

 

For my contribution to this campaign, some of the things I will be doing include:

 

  • Assisting a team of colleagues in a cycling challenge.  Between us we are attempting to cover the distance of Lands End to John O’Groats (1407km) on an exercise bike.
  • Competing in Cardiff 10k in September - http://www.Cardiff10k.com/
  • And joining a team in a rowing race (on a rowing machine)
